Hi Michal,

The NFSV4 [BUG] 2.6.23-rc5 kernel BUG at fs/nfs/nfs4xdr.c:945, is again
seen in 2.6.23-rc6. Can this bug be added as known regression for
2.6.23-rc6. References http://lkml.org/lkml/2007/9/7/27.
